Binary package hint: gnome-power-manager
I have a Toshiba Tecra M9 (although I think the make and model are
irrelevant) and I'm finding that when I close the lid, even with the AC
power plugged in the laptop suspends. This is new for Karmic on this
machine. It's running gnome-power-manager 2.28.1-0ubuntu1.
But TBH, this happens before I log into the desktop even, so maybe it's
not gnome-power-manager related. Or maybe it is. I'm not sure.
